Sumario:The following work proposes to rethink, from the postulates of narrativism, the most propitious and pertinent way of approaching epistemologically and methodologically certain events called "modernist". These are characterized as traumatic and problematic events for society. In this sense, an attempt will be made to analyse the historical memory of the Argentine civil-military dictatorship through an audiovisual support, in order to elucidate the importance of an intransitive type of writing at the time of posing this type of events.
